Output 073241621a6aeb4378e30afc5d1e94464ccc46a0538dfe9ca2b57a41fcf7f18b:1

value
37906752
script pubkey
OP_0 OP_PUSHBYTES_20 5ddd5200eb9034ba03a2b9455599bad1b187b63b
address
bc1qthw4yq8tjq6t5qazh9z4txd66xcc0d3m5jprw2
transaction
073241621a6aeb4378e30afc5d1e94464ccc46a0538dfe9ca2b57a41fcf7f18b
confirmations
42953
spent
true